β Validate the accuracy of data received from various sources
β Develop expertise in data-related issues and financial regulations
β Ensure the quality and time-efficient production of financial information to products
β Respond to data queries and provide high-level support to clients
β Monitor market events and take actions efficiently
β Improve usage of available tools to maintain/improve content quality during daily operations
β Mentor and train analysts on data issues, databases, and products
β Support specific projects, as assigned by the manager
β Implement change control procedures, data operations standards, and current data policies and procedures
